Miqayel Voskanyan is an improvisational Armenian tar player, composer, bandleader and vocalist based in Armenia creating a distinctive sound in jazz and world music through his innovative performance and original compositions. Miqayel presents a new perspective on the national Armenian instrument by positioning it as a solo and lead instrument beyond traditional folk orchestras and applying innovative performance techniques through multigenre compositions in both solo and group performances. His dedication to advancing Armenian music has led him to modernize the Armenian tar, which had remained unchanged for over a century, bringing new dimensions to its sound and appeal.
Throughout his career, he has formed and led more than five music bands, including Armenia's leading and award-winning ethno-fusion and alternative jazz band active since 2011- the MVF Band, achieving global acclaim in over 30 countries.

Miqayel was the first tar player to perform in UNESCO Hall in Paris. With over 100 original and arranged compositions, Miqayel’s work has been performed across more than 40 countries, on stages at international festivals, and in film scores.
Miqayel’s music in both solo and group performances has captivated audiences at other prestigious venues and festivals, such as Smithsonian Folklife Festival in Washington, MIDEM Festival in Cannes, Humboldt Forum in Berlin, Royce Hall at UCLA, the Millennium Stage at the Kennedy Center in Washington, Jordan Hall in Boston, the John Anson Ford Theatre, and other stages across Europe, Asia, North America, the Middle East, and beyond. His collaborative performances with esteemed musicians, including Jamie Hadad, Marcus Printup, Mike Block, Lenny White, Joe Lowano, Randy Brecker further highlight his commitment to fostering cross-cultural musical dialogue.

Miqayel Voskanyan is committed to fostering global appreciation for Armenian music. He conducts educational and interactive workshops during his tours, sharing his knowledge at institutions like TUMO and COAF in Armenia, as well as internationally at UCLA, the University of New Mexico, the New England Conservatory, and through programs such as Silkroad’s Global Musician Workshop. His workshops offer insights into the history, artistry, and cultural significance of Armenian music and instruments, positioning them as living traditions in contemporary music education.
MVF Band is a folk jazz and ethno-fusion ensemble known for intertwining ancient folk idioms with progressive arrangements and original compositions. The band has performed on world-known stages like the Royce Hall, the Kennedy Center, the Ford Theatre (Hollywood, CA), as well as in festivals including and not limited to MIDEM in France and the Smithsonian Folklife Festival. Centering the 11-string long-necked tar, Miqayel Voskanyan’s quintet draws on polyphonic roots, global rhythms, funk, jazz’s tight grooves, and improvisational play. Many observers have described the band as an ensemble that dared to challenge conventional thinking on the cross-pollination of Eastern and Western sounds and genres. MVF Band has been described as “magical... haunting... and exhilarating” by the New York Music Daily.
In February-March, 2023, MVF Band was selected to participate in the Center Stage, the cultural exchange program produced through a public-private partnership between the U.S. Department of State’s Bureau of Educational and Cultural Affairs and the New England Foundation for the Arts.
The band toured in Washington DC, Baltimore, Los Angeles, Santa- Fe, Albuquerque, and New York, performing and teaching in esteemed stages (Royce Hall by CAP UCLA, Kennedy Center, etc) and educational centers (UCLA, New Mexico University, Indian-American Community of New Mexico, etc.)
